  • Patent number: 4545129
    Abstract: An elongated hollow body of transparent material is provided and defines a closed cavity therein including a first elongated portion extending transversely of one end of the body, a second elongated portion disposed adjacent and at a 45.degree. angle relative to the other end of the body and a third elongated portion extending along the body and communicating corresponding ends of the first and second cavity portions. A quantity of liquid and a gas bubble fill the cavity and the cavity walls include first, second and third partial cylindrical wall portions spaced closely inwardly of first and second end surfaces and a longitudinal side surface of the body. The first and second end surfaces are disposed at 90.degree. and 45.degree. relative to the longitudinal side surface of the body and each of the surfaces includes indicia thereon defining the central area of the corresponding cavity wall portion in which the bubble may be seated.
